Even If You Are Broke Get Married, It Might Be Your Last Chance

Popular Nollywood actress, Uche Ebere has advised single ladies to get married even if they don’t have no source of income.

Ebere berated those who were advising women who have no money to stay away from marriage so that they can have something to fall back on in case of emergencies.

The actress advised women to get married even if they don’t have jobs, insisting that it might be their only chance at tying the knot.

She said a woman can still get a job when married but that the suitor might be her only chance at getting married.

 

Peggy Ovire Sister Blesses Her Marriage

A photo capturing the moment the older sisters of newly wedded Peggy Ovire performed prayer rites thereby sealing her marriage with her husband, Frederick Leonard in Christ has surfaced on social media.

It is no longer news that the lovebirds tied the knot on Saturday, 19th November in Warri, Delta State, amidst bliss and well-wishers.

Sharing one of the special moments from the occasion, Peggy revealed how her sisters who have been married for over 30 years sealed her marriage with her colleague, Fredrick Leonard.

She added that she came from a family who always put God first, and had called to put her marriage under God’s guidance and protection.

Sharing the photo, she captioned it: “This right here was the Highlight of the Night for me, I was Raised in a family who puts God First in Everything & Grew up seeing my 2 big sisters Love God Fervently. The eldest ,(left ) have been Married for 30yrs & my other sister Gifty (right )Married for 21yrs & still Counting. I don’t know how they do it but having them Cover us under Gods guidance,protection and Me following in their footsteps is a Blessing I’ll Never forge.”
